The large matchmaking application breach

The fresh breach of your own Mobifriends relationships software seems to have taken place into . All the information has been Kobiety szukajД…ce mД™Ејczyzn mobilnych available for sale due to ebony websites hacking community forums for at least months, in April it absolutely was released so you can below ground forums 100% free and has now spread rapidly.

The fresh new breach will not contain such things as personal texts or pictures, although it does have pretty much all of one’s information related towards the matchmaking app’s account users: this new leaked analysis includes email addresses, cellular quantity, dates off beginning, intercourse pointers, usernames, and app/website activity.

This can include passwords. Regardless if talking about encoded, it’s having a deep failing hashing mode (MD5) which is simple enough to compromise and you will screen when you look at the plaintext.

Thus giving anyone wanting downloading the list of dating software account a couple of nearly step 3.seven billion login name / current email address and you will code combos to use on other characteristics. Jumio Chief executive officer Robert Prigge points out this provides hackers with a stressing selection of equipment: “By the bringing in 3.six billion representative email addresses, cellular wide variety, gender information and software/site activity, MobiFriends is providing bad guys everything you they must perform identity theft & fraud and you may membership takeover. Cybercriminals can merely get this info, imagine to-be the true representative and you will to go dating scams and you will episodes, instance catfishing, extortion, stalking and you can intimate violence. Just like the adult dating sites often assists in-individual conferences between two people, organizations must make sure pages are whom they claim to help you feel online – in both very first membership development along with each next login.”

The current presence of plenty of elite emails among the many matchmaking app’s broken account is particularly frustrating, while the CTO off Balbix Vinay Sridhara observed: “Even with becoming a customer software, this hack are really concerning toward agency. While the 99% of professionals recycle passwords anywhere between works and personal profile, the fresh new released passwords, safe merely because of the very outdated MD5 hash, are now in the hackers’ hands. Worse, it would appear that at least certain MobiFriends group utilized the things they’re doing email addresses as well, it is therefore entirely possible that full log on history for personnel accounts is involving the nearly cuatro mil categories of compromised credentials. In this instance, the brand new affected representative background you’ll open almost ten billion membership owed to rampant code reuse.”
